Job Description

The Operations Support Manager is responsible for providing leadership to a team involved in performing Fraud Investigations and Recoveries for Credit Card and Retail Bank functions for U.S. Personal Banking products and allied services. This role involves full supervisory responsibility, ensuring team motivation and development through professional leadership. Responsibilities include performance evaluation, hiring, direction of daily tasks, and responsibilities. Having strong operations knowledge in Fraud operations (US Credit Cards & Retail) and Chargeback processes is crucial for this role. The Manager will supervise and manage teams involved in complex processes. They will also lead or participate in strategic initiatives to reduce manual touchpoints and enhance controls through systemic enhancements. Participation in leadership meetings to contribute valuable suggestions ensuring risks and control aspects are properly addressed is essential. The Manager will serve as a partner to the onshore team in reengineering initiatives and ensure 100% delivery as per agreed Service Level Agreements (SLA). Maintaining a strong stakeholder connect through regular touchpoint meetings and managing COB strategies well through proactive planning is also part of the responsibilities. In terms of team management, the Manager will handle a team, provide appropriate coaching and support, and foster an environment of learning and development. They will work towards creating a self-sustained team through cross-training and drive adherence to Citi culture. Emphasizing team building and employee engagement activities to maintain high team morale is important. Qualifications for this role include 12-15 years of relevant experience in managing Operation Risk. The ideal candidate should have excellent verbal and written communication skills, be customer-focused, possess excellent interpersonal skills, and work well in a team environment collaborating across diverse groups. Demonstrated understanding of complex operation processes and knowledge of financial investigations or General ledger is preferable. The candidate should be able to work under pressure, manage deadlines, be self-motivated, detail-oriented, and exhibit problem-solving and decision-making skills. Education required is a Bachelors/University degree. Candidates should be willing to work in 24*7 shifts, including late-night shift start timings, and be flexible for any shift timing, including rotation shifts, permanent night shifts, and late-night shifts.
